Understanding the Multiplier and Crash Mechanics

The foundation of this captivating game lies in its core mechanic: the ever-increasing multiplier. When a new round begins, the multiplier starts at 1x and steadily rises. This ascent continues until a random point, at which the game ‘crashes’. Before the crash, players have the opportunity to ‘cash out’ their bet at the current multiplier. The longer you wait, the higher the potential multiplier – and therefore the bigger your winnings – but the greater the risk of the game crashing before you cash out. This fundamental balance between risk and reward is what makes the experience so compelling. The Role of Random Number Generators (RNGs)

It's essential to understand that the timing of the crash is determined by a Random Number Generator (RNG). This means that each round is independent, and past results have no bearing on future outcomes. While some players attempt to identify patterns, it's important to recognize that these patterns are often illusory. RNGs are rigorously tested and audited to ensure fairness and randomness, preventing manipulation by the game providers. Therefore, focusing on risk management and developing a sound betting strategy is far more beneficial than attempting to predict the unpredictable. Accepting the inherent randomness is the first step towards playing responsibly and effectively.

Implementing Stop-Loss and Take-Profit Limits

Regardless of the strategy you choose, it’s crucial to implement stop-loss and take-profit limits. A stop-loss limit defines the maximum amount you’re willing to lose in a single session, while a take-profit limit sets a target profit level. Once either of these limits is reached, you should stop playing for the session. This disciplined approach helps to prevent emotional decision-making and protects your bankroll. For example, you might decide you’re only willing to lose $50 in a session or aim to make a $100 profit. Sticking to these limits, even when tempted to continue, is paramount to long-term success. Setting realistic expectations is also key, understanding that losses are an unavoidable part of the game.

The Trap of Pattern Recognition

Humans are naturally inclined to seek patterns, even in random data. This tendency can be particularly detrimental in this game, where the RNG is designed to generate unpredictable results. Recognizing this cognitive bias is crucial. Just because a multiplier has crashed at 2.5x for several consecutive rounds doesn’t mean it’s more likely to crash at that level again. It’s a random event. Falling into the trap of pattern recognition can lead to irrational betting decisions and significant losses. Focus on implementing a sound strategy based on risk management and bankroll control, rather than trying to decipher an illusory pattern.
